RED CROSS
The monthly meeting of the Red Cross Committee was, held recently, Mrs B. S. Barry presiding. The minutes of the last meeting were read and confirmed.
Mrs Sullivan reported that the life membership list was increasing, also that the Headquarters levy for Centres had been fixed at the same amount as last year but that an additional voluntary amount of £5 was asked for.
Arrangements were made for the Shop Day and Appeal to be held on September 26 in aid of Food for Britain and general funds. It is hoped that all members of the community will support the Red Cross in this appeal for such a worthy cause apd all contributions, no matter how small, will be gratefully accepted.
